数字通信实验软件平台GUI设计.docV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
数字通信实验软件平台GUI设计

数字通信实验软件平台GUI设计   引言:此次软件平台的设计包括编码和调制解调两个方向,Matlab交互界面以及数字通信系统的原理是辅助其实现的基础,设计后的软件可以在启动时清楚的展现整个通信系统的情况。在课堂讲解时,不仅能方便学生快速掌握知识,还能让学生在课堂上即兴修改知识点,这样不仅便于学生掌握基础知识,还能帮助学生不断拓展。Matlab教育界面的优点就是有很好的移动性和拓展性,为了便于学生学习,每个模块可以分离出来形成单独的个体,这样方便学生们研究加深学习印象,最后每个单独的个体还可以组合成为原来的整体,成为一个强大的综合数字系统。这样的软件平台对于学生从宏观到微观的学习都很有好处。   一、传统数字通信原理实验现状   (一)数字通信原理硬件实验平台。1.采样基础及采样编码类实验。包括:脉冲幅度调制、脉冲编码调制、自适应差分脉冲编码调制和连续可变斜率增量调制实验。2.调制解调类实验。包括:移频键控、二进制移相键控、差分二进制相移键控、最小移频键控、高斯最小频移键控、正交相移键控、偏移四相相移键控和正交幅度调制实验。3.编码解码类实验。包括:汉明码实验、加扰码实验、传号交替反转码/三阶高密度双极性码码型变换和传号反转码码型变换实验。4.接口类实验。包括:用户环路接口实验、双音多频检测实验、RS442接口实验和RS232接口实验。5.系统性实验。包括:IS95扩频系统Walsh码特性测量、IS95(CDMA/DS)系统信号传输实验和移动衰落信道通信系统综合测试。   (二)数字通信原理硬件实验平台面临的问题。前面所提到的实验平台集多种功能于一体,包括对无线通信常用的技术教学,帮助学生时间,里面涵盖了数字通信的原理已经当前最现代的技术技能,此实验平台系统结合了数字通信硬件平台的原理、技术、实践多方面,可以说实用又简便,虽然现在硬件平台凸显很多优点,但是还面临很多问题需要改进实验平台。1.在实验时,试验箱中的专有模拟芯片,虽然根据数字通信原理设计,但是由于设计效果欠佳,模拟锁相环实验时方法比较老,所以模拟芯片的电路时常有受损情况。2.在数字调制实验数字实验箱链接的处理方式通常是很模糊的,特别是解调和同步算法的结果不能被测试和评价这个问题,使学生按照规定的顺序操作得到的仅仅是实验结论,并没办法进一步的研究的内部机理。3.这个硬件平台受限于模拟芯片的容量和处理分析能力,内容和实践具体步骤受限,发展空间也有一定的局限性,对学生的创新能力的发挥有很大影响。4.由于这个数字硬件实验平台的相关部件比较容易受损,这也导致实验成本升高。针对以上陈述,本文利用Matlab的GUI工具,将用于用于数字通信原理实验软件平台和数字通信原理有机结合,总之,硬件平台的发展,对于提高学生的自主设计能力,理论与实践相结合,以及提高数字通信理论课程的教学效果有很大帮助。   二、数字通信实验软件平台设计   (一)数字通信实验软件平台系统。此次根据数字通信原理设计的软件平台既有发送装置,又有接收装置,分为这两个部分。根据图1我们可以看出,此软件平台有几个构成部分。被虚线框住的软件部分代表的是软件平台增加的扩展部分。整个平台系统分为以下一个部分:采样、量化、编码、重构。编码和调制就是我们常用的信道编码和调制,这样不仅可以在软件平台上实现功能,还能在硬件平台上实现调制实验和信道编码。在这些模块都完备以后,我们还要完善其他子模块,以便于各项数据可以在一个模块流转到下一模块,图中接收端没有展开探讨是因为接收端是发送端的逆过程,所以不予考虑。系统在具体应用调试时,还要不断修改和完善。   图1 数字通信原理软件实验平台系统框图   (二)数字通信实验软件平台。软件实验平台采用了Matlab软件中的GUI工具,数字通信原理软件实验平台系统界面见图2。   图2 数字通信原理软件实验平台系统界面   由图2可知,Matlab软件中的GUI工具也有图1中的接受和发送部分,除此之外,还有数字通信软件平台的参数和显示,这些方面最终以时频域的方式表现出来,显示运行结果。   在Matlab软件中还有相对应的存储模块来存放通信信号以及临时通信信号,在数字通信实验软件平台中发送信号要经历采集样本、输入序码,以及整个数字信道的编码和数字调制的全过程,在采集样本时要实现将信号化为数字数列这样的形式,只有转变成为数字序列,才能将其存入文件;输入序码指的就是文件中抽取序码读取;信道编码就是仿真常见的编码方式,比如CRC码和卷积码,以此进行差错控制;数字调制采用的不同进制的调制方法,调制后会将信号绘制成波形或功率谱,主要运用的进制方法有ASK、FSK、PSK或者MSK等等;扩频指的是对载波的调制方式,主要是运用高速伪随机的序列方式,因为他的速率远远大于原来我们说的元新号码

文档评论(0)

189****7685 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档